Court in Grozny arrested Zarema Musayeva

The Staropromyslovsky District Court of Grozny arrested Zarema Musaeva, the wife of Saidi Yangulbaev, a former judge of the Supreme Court of Chechnya. This was reported by Interfax with reference to the press service of the court.

Musayeva was taken into custody for two months. She is accused under the article “Use of violence against a representative of authority”.

On the evening of January 20, masked armed men, presumably Chechen Interior Ministry officers, broke into Yangulbaev's apartment in Nizhny Novgorod. Under the pretext of a decision by the Chechen investigation to forcibly bring Yangulbaev and his wife Zarema for interrogation, they took the judge's wife away without letting her get dressed and take the necessary medicines. The motives of the alleged security officials may be related to the persecution in Chechnya of bloggers involved in the opposition Telegram channel 1ADAT. One of them is the couple's son, human rights activist Ibragim Yangulbaev.

Later it became known about the initiation of a criminal case against Musayeva and her son Ibragim.
